Local Responses to COVID-19

March 17, 2020

Many local businesses and other organizations are responding to the recommendations made to take precautionary measures to control the spread of COVID-19 in Tennessee.

In an effort to make information as easy to access as possible and to support our local businesses and encourage people to continue shopping local, the Hardeman County Chamber of Commerce will be adding here any announcements local businesses and organizations have made regarding closures or special services they are offering to prevent the spread of COVID-19. For contact information to the businesses, we have provided links as they are available to their Facebook pages or online Business Directory.

Please be respectful and refrain from leaving home as much as possible if you are exhibiting any cold or flu-like symptoms.

Check back to this post throughout the week as we will continue updating it as we receive new information. If you have information you would like us to share about your business or office here, please email the Chamber at info@hardemancountychamber.com.

Schools

Hardeman County Schools are closed March 17 – April 3. Sack lunches will be available at each school for pick up from 10 am to 12 pm on March 17 – 20 and March 30 – April 3.

Dining

Governor Bill Lee has signed an executive order regulating that March 23-April 6 restaurants and bars must not allow in house dining and can only provide food as carry out, gyms are to close, and social gatherings must be no more than 10 people from March 23 – April 6.

County & City Services

Hardeman County Chamber of Commerce

The Hardeman County Chamber’s office is closed and is conducting business as usual by phone or email. We are always available by phone at 731-658-6554 or email at info@hardemancountychamber.com if you have any questions or concerns.

Hardeman County Courthouse

Hardeman County Courthouse is closed to walk-in traffic, but all offices are fully functional and can be reached by phone or email.

City of Bolivar

Bolivar City Hall is closed to the public, but administrative staff can be reached by phone at 731-658-2020 or email which can be found on the City of Bolivar website.

Bolivar Utility Department has transitioned to drive-thru services only. Utility services and streets and sanitation services will continue as scheduled.

Bolivar Police and Fire Departments will be fully available for emergencies, but will be limiting non-emergency contact with the public.

The City of Bolivar has closed the following non-essential government services: Bolivar Senior Center, Bolivar-Hardeman County Library, Bolivar Municipal Center Community Room, Bolivar Municipal Center Gymnasium (ALL gymnasium activities have been suspended).

City of Middleton

Middleton Public Library is closed and all activities have been suspended.
